Robert Comtesse (14 August 1847, in Valangin – 17 November 1922) was a Swiss politician and member of the Swiss Federal Council (1899-1912).He was elected to the Federal Council of Switzerland on 14 December 1899 and resigned on 4 March 1912.
He was affiliated to the Free Democratic Party.While in office he held the following departments:
* Department of Finance (1900)
* Department of Justice and Police (1901)
* Department of Posts and Railways (1902, 1912)
* Department of Finance (1903, 1905–09, 1911)
* Political Department as President of the Confederation (1904, 1911) "Quai Robert-Comtesse" in Neuchâtel and "Rue Robert-Comtesse" in Cernier are named after Comtesse.
